- A new sewer project will begin in May, 2010 that will improve the area bounded by 19th Street on the south, Hamlin Avenue on the east, 16th Street on the north and Pulaski Road on the west. Completion is anticipated in July, 2010 with restoration of the street and repair of damaged parkway and sidewalks to follow. Better drainage generally in the area will be experienced and flooding during heavy rains will be alleviated. The City will make every effort to expedite this project and minimize the inconvenience to residents. - The DWM also plans to install a new sewer main in West 18th Street (S. Pulaski to S. Avers Avenue) starting in May, 2010. Residents on the street will be informed with "No Parking" posts as needed during work hours (7am to 4pm, M-F) and the street may be closed to "through traffic," but residents will always have access to their property. There should be no interruption of water or sewer service during this work, although old pipes can break during heavy construction. If there is an emergency shutdown, the City will not be able to provide advance notice, but workers will go door-to-door telling residents the situation after the shutdown.
